Delete bookmark from the list
1. Touch the "Delete Bookmark" key on the station list screen and the following screen will be displayed.

2. If you select an item from the bookmark list, the item will be deleted from the bookmark list.
3. Touch the "Delete All" key. If the confirmation screen appears and the "OK" key is selected, all bookmark items in the list will be deleted.
Radio settings
You can perform various radio settings.
| Item | Function |
| HD (if equipped) | Select to turn HD radio on/off. |
| PTY Select (if equipped) | Select to set the PTY group. |
| Auto Store | Select to detect 6 radio stations with strong frequencies automatically and to store them in the order of frequency. |
